Zenodo is a general-purpose open-access repository developed under the European OpenAIRE program and operated by CERN. It allows researchers to deposit data sets, research software, reports, and any other research related digital artifacts. For each submission, a persistent digital object identifier (DOI) is minted, which makes the stored items easily citeable.

A specific Zenodo Community has been created by IDEA to store and make publicly available Epidoc data sets and vocabularies.

The IDEA Community on Zenodo is available at https://zenodo.org/communities/eagle-idea.
